The West End of Doncaster in England is an inner‑suburban area just a short walk from the town centre. It’s a mixed residential and light‑industrial neighbourhood, with Victorian terraces and post‑war council housing that reflect its historic links to the railways and coal industry.
Locally there’s a strong community feel, with independent shops, community centres and small parks, and the area has been the focus of ongoing regeneration as employment shifts toward services. Residents benefit from easy access to mainline rail services at Doncaster station and national road links such as the A1(M), while social and cultural life remains rooted in neighbourhood groups and local pubs.
